MORRIS, Minn. (AP) — Divers in west-central Minnesota have recovered the body of a local police chief who went missing after his boat capsized in a Stevens County lake.
Rescuers recovered the body of 50-year-old Donald Heikkinen (HY'-kin-in) on Monday about 4 p.m. He was the police chief in nearby Hancock.
The sheriff's office received a 911 call late Sunday night reporting that a boat had capsized on Long Lake. A KARE-TV report (http://bit.ly/pTd4SS ) says six people were on board but only five made it back to shore.
Sheriff Randy Willis tells The Associated Press it's too early to know whether alcohol was a factor. He says the body was being sent to Ramsey County for an autopsy.
Long Lake is about eight miles east of Morris in Stevens County.
